On 11/04, Donald Hunter wrote:
> Add a YNL spec for FIB rules:
>
> ./tools/net/ynl/cli.py \
> --spec Documentation/netlink/specs/rt_rule.yaml \
> --dump getrule --json '{"family": 2}'
>
> [{'action': 'to-tbl',
> 'dst-len': 0,
> 'family': 2,
> 'flags': 0,
> 'protocol': 2,
> 'src-len': 0,
> 'suppress-prefixlen': '0xffffffff',
> 'table': 255,
> 'tos': 0},
> ... ]
>
> Signed-off-by: Donald Hunter <donald.hunter@gmail.com>
> ---
> Documentation/netlink/specs/rt_rule.yaml | 240 +++++++++++++++++++++++
> 1 file changed, 240 insertions(+)
> create mode 100644 Documentation/netlink/specs/rt_rule.yaml
>

[..]
> + name: fib-rule-uid-range
> + type: struct
> + members:
> + -
> + name: start
> + type: u16
> + -
> + name: end
> + type: u16
Should be u32?
struct fib_rule_uid_range {
__u32 start;
__u32 end;
};
Otherwise, both patches look good:
Acked-by: Stanislav Fomichev <sdf@fomichev.me>
